Skip to content

Commit 9d10938

Browse files
authored
[Crashtracking] Add missing telemetry headers (#810)
1 parent 8331f61 commit 9d10938

File tree

2 files changed

+16
-0
lines changed

2 files changed

+16
-0
lines changed

crashtracker/src/crash_info/telemetry.rs

+8
Original file line numberDiff line numberDiff line change
@@ -166,6 +166,14 @@ impl TelemetryCrashUploader {
166166
http::header::CONTENT_TYPE,
167167
ddcommon::header::APPLICATION_JSON,
168168
)
169+
.header(
170+
ddtelemetry::worker::http_client::header::API_VERSION,
171+
ddtelemetry::data::ApiVersion::V2.to_str(),
172+
)
173+
.header(
174+
ddtelemetry::worker::http_client::header::REQUEST_TYPE,
175+
"logs",
176+
)
169177
.body(serde_json::to_string(&payload)?.into())?;
170178

171179
tokio::time::timeout(

crashtracker/src/rfc5_crash_info/telemetry.rs

+8
Original file line numberDiff line numberDiff line change
@@ -145,6 +145,14 @@ impl TelemetryCrashUploader {
145145
http::header::CONTENT_TYPE,
146146
ddcommon::header::APPLICATION_JSON,
147147
)
148+
.header(
149+
ddtelemetry::worker::http_client::header::API_VERSION,
150+
ddtelemetry::data::ApiVersion::V2.to_str(),
151+
)
152+
.header(
153+
ddtelemetry::worker::http_client::header::REQUEST_TYPE,
154+
"logs",
155+
)
148156
.body(serde_json::to_string(&payload)?.into())?;
149157

150158
tokio::time::timeout(

0 commit comments

Comments
 (0)